Core Principles of Sustainable Design

Several fundamental principles guide modern eco-friendly architecture. Adhering to these tenets ensures that projects achieve their environmental and social objectives effectively.

  • Energy Efficiency: Minimizing energy consumption through passive design strategies, high-performance insulation, and efficient HVAC systems is paramount. This reduces reliance on fossil fuels and lowers operational costs.

  • Sustainable Materials: Utilizing materials that are renewable, recycled, locally sourced, and non-toxic reduces embodied energy and supports regional economies. Choosing materials with low environmental impact is a hallmark of modern eco-friendly architecture.

  • Water Conservation: Implementing systems for rainwater harvesting, greywater recycling, and efficient plumbing fixtures significantly reduces potable water usage. Landscape design also plays a role in minimizing irrigation needs.

  • Site Integration and Biodiversity: Designing buildings to integrate seamlessly with their natural surroundings minimizes disruption to ecosystems. Protecting and enhancing local biodiversity is an important consideration in modern eco-friendly architecture.

  • Indoor Air Quality and Occupant Health: Using low-VOC (volatile organic compound) materials, ensuring proper ventilation, and maximizing natural light contribute to healthier indoor environments. This focus improves the well-being and productivity of building occupants.

Innovative Technologies in Modern Eco-Friendly Architecture

Advancements in technology are continuously enhancing the capabilities of modern eco-friendly architecture. These innovations provide architects and builders with powerful tools to create truly sustainable structures.

Smart Systems and Renewable Energy

Integrating smart technologies and renewable energy sources is central to achieving high levels of sustainability.

  • Passive Design Strategies: Optimizing building orientation, window placement, and shading devices to harness natural light and ventilation reduces the need for artificial heating and cooling. This is a foundational element of modern eco-friendly architecture.

  • Renewable Energy Systems: Solar panels (photovoltaic and thermal), geothermal heating and cooling, and wind turbines can generate clean energy on-site. These systems dramatically lower a building’s carbon footprint.

  • Green Roofs and Living Walls: These features provide insulation, reduce stormwater runoff, improve air quality, and enhance urban biodiversity. They are visually appealing and functional components of modern eco-friendly architecture.

  • Rainwater Harvesting and Greywater Recycling: Collecting and treating rainwater for non-potable uses like irrigation and toilet flushing, along with recycling greywater from sinks and showers, conserves precious resources.

  • Smart Building Management Systems: Automated controls for lighting, HVAC, and energy monitoring optimize performance and reduce waste. These systems allow for precise control over environmental conditions.

Benefits of Embracing Modern Eco-Friendly Architecture

The advantages of adopting modern eco-friendly architecture extend far beyond environmental protection, offering significant economic and social benefits.

Environmental, Economic, and Social Gains

Investing in sustainable design yields returns in multiple areas.

  • Reduced Environmental Impact: Lowering carbon emissions, conserving natural resources, and minimizing waste contribute to a healthier planet. This is the primary driver behind modern eco-friendly architecture.

  • Significant Cost Savings: Energy-efficient designs lead to lower utility bills over the building’s lifespan. Reduced water consumption also contributes to long-term operational savings.

  • Enhanced Health and Well-being: Improved indoor air quality, ample natural light, and connection to nature foster healthier and more comfortable living and working environments. Occupants benefit greatly from thoughtfully designed spaces.

  • Increased Property Value: Green buildings often command higher market values and attract tenants and buyers seeking sustainable options. The demand for modern eco-friendly architecture continues to grow.

  • Resilience and Durability: Sustainable materials and robust construction practices often result in buildings that are more resilient to extreme weather and have longer lifespans, reducing maintenance costs.
